The impact of story on Safari Brands

Both emotional and rational decision-making processes can drive consumers. A great photograph of a lion may draw your eye. A good story about lions at dawn on the savannah could generate much more emotion than a picture. 

By harnessing the power of wildlife storytelling, safari brands can effectively convey 

excitement, discovery, conservation efforts, cultural richness, and individual journeys. These stories help companies build a unique identity, not just another tour operator offering tours like any other.

Rather than a general statement, like a “Tanzania wildlife safari,” a brand could share: “The cool morning air, the huddle, and then the soft arrival of elephant feet in the mist as our guide revealed to us details of their families. It’s very imaginable for a traveler.

3. Safari holidays are a visual experience

Safari holidays are a visual experience, which makes video storytelling a potent medium. When considering whether to book a trip, future guests can form a general impression of what the whole experience will be like by watching a few short clips of expansive views, interesting animal behavior, friendly guides, local people, and the camp facilities.

Establishing trust is crucial, and it is best done through stories

1.Trust

Authentic stories can also build trust. Tourists want to know what makes a safari operator different and whether the company truly understands the destination.

2.Testimonials

Customer testimonials, stories about highly experienced guides & responsible animal watching, engagement with local people, projects to protect animal habitats & real-life stories. 

3.Honesty

Honesty is the key to a good story. Avoid embellished safari claims, and focus on real experiences that embody the safari’s principles.
